A P-90 built into a humbucker-sized housing, for the neck position. For players who want P-90 voicing in a guitar routed for humbuckers.

Who this is for

  • Humbucker-routed guitars where you want neck P-90 tone without routing
  • Players chasing a clearer, more open neck sound than a humbucker gives
  • Blues, roots, and jazz where note separation matters more than output

Consider the trade-offs

When to look elsewhere

  • Players who need hum-free operation at high gain
  • Anyone wanting a high-output neck pickup for heavy styles
  • Guitars with true P-90 routes, where a standard P-90 fits better

The specifications, translated

Catalog numbers tell only part of the story. These are the details most likely to change how this product feels, sounds, or fits into a setup.

Detail 01

Single-coil P-90 in a humbucker case

Drops into a humbucker route and ring. No new routing, no pickguard change.

Detail 02

Neck position wind

Wound lower than a bridge unit so it stays clear instead of turning muddy in the warmer neck spot.

Detail 03

Single-coil design

It hums. Fluorescent lights, dimmers, and computer monitors will make noise, especially with gain up.

Detail 04

Nickel cover

Closed cover, so it reads visually like a humbucker while sounding like a P-90.

Detail 05

P-90 voicing

Fatter and darker than a Strat single-coil, but more open and less compressed than a humbucker.

Final check

Know before you order

  1. 01Pickup only. No pots, wiring harness, or mounting ring included.
  2. 02Existing humbucker pots will work, but P-90s often prefer different volume pot values.
  3. 03Pairs unevenly with a hot humbucker at the bridge. Expect a volume jump.

01Will this fit my Les Paul without modification?

Yes. It uses a humbucker-sized housing, so it drops into a standard neck humbucker route and mounting ring.

02Does it hum?

Yes. It's a true single-coil P-90, so it picks up electrical noise like any single-coil. That's part of the sound.

03How does it compare to a humbucker in the neck?

Clearer and more open, with better note separation on chords. Less output and less low-mid thickness.

04Can I use it in the bridge position?

It's wound for neck. In the bridge it will sound thin and quiet next to a bridge-wound pickup.
